The Dears Release of their Sixth Studio Album

Montreal based The Dears have shared "Here's to the Death of All the Romance", a great new single which will be featured on their brand new album 'Times Infinity Volume One'. This will be their sixth studio album and the first one since 2011's 'Degeneration Street'. The band is currently working on promotion of the new alum which has been released this week.

Mercury Rev to Release a New Album in September

Mercury Rev are back! They will release their first album after 2008's 'Snowflake Midnight'. The album will be entitled 'The Light in You' and "The Queen of Swans" is going to be the possible first single to be taken from it. Mercury Rev will also be heading out on a European tour this fall.

Editors Announce New Album for October

Editors have announced the release of a brand new album this fall. The album will be entitled 'In Dream' and it will be their 5th studio album and the follow up to their album "The Weigh of Love" from 2013. The band has already reveled two videos for posssible single releases, "No Harm" and "Marching Orders" both released earlier this year. The band also plans a 40 days European tour which will follow the album release which set for October 2nd, 2015.

Next Wave: L'Avenir

L’Avenir is the cold synth project of veteran electronic musician and sound artist Jason Sloan. Known throughout the space and ambient music scenes for his contemplative electronic soundscape work for over a decade;
Sloan founded L’Avenir as a side project in 2012 to explore his long time love of synthpop, and dark electronic music created purely from vintage and analog equipment. While releasing over a dozen solo albums and EPs under his own name, Sloan has played solo all over the US, Canada and Europe including the influential Live Constructions radio program at Columbia University, STEIM in Amsterdam and Philadelphia’s The Gatherings concert series, one of the country’s oldest continuing ambient and electronic music series.
Sloan is a Professor teaching full-time in the Interactive Arts department along with being the founder and program coordinator for the Sound Art concentration at the Maryland Institute College of Art in Baltimore, Maryland. 
His debut album debut album 'The Wait' is now available on Barcelona’s Cold Beats Records on CD and digital formats while Vinyl will follow.

IAMX Announce new Album to be Released in Fall

IAMX have announced the release of a brand new album this fall. This is going to be their sixth studio album which will be entitled 'Metanoia'. The first single is called ‘Happiness’ and features the remix by Gary Numan. It has been released worldwide as a single on all digital outlets on June 19th. To promote the album release, they have also announced a tour which will include more than 20 European shows.

New Order Announced a New Album for September

New Order will return in September with their 10th studio album entitled "Music Complete'. It's the follow up to their 2005 studio release 'Waiting For The Siren’s Call' and it sees keyboardist Gillian Gilbert returning for the first time since 2001’s 'Get Ready'. The album will include 11 tracks and will be available in a number of formats and it is set for release on September 25th.

Best of 1985 - Top 50 Singles List

The year 1985 was the year of big charity concerts and records. Following up on the release of "Do They Know It’s Christmas Time" from 1984, the big Live Aid concert was organised by Bob Geldof and Midge Ure to raise funds for relief of the ongoing Ethiopian famine. The event was held simultaneously at Wembley Stadium in London, UK, and John F. Kennedy Stadium in Philadelphia, US. Also inspired by Band Aid, USA for Africa band project released "We Are the World", a song written by Michael Jackson and Lionel Richie. 
Among the best selling albums this year was Dire Straits’ album Brothers in Arms which at the same time was the first ever album to be released on CD. Jennifer Rush had the best selling single in the UK with "The Power of Love" while in the USA, Madonna and George Michael both solo and with Wham! ruled the charts. 
With 1985 New Wave completely faded, knocked out by guitar-driven rock most notably by the Jangle rock which in this period of time was popularized as College rock with R.E.M. and The Smiths paving the way. On the other hand, Electronic music was transforming into new rhythms with the emerging Chicago house and Detroit techno that would give hits in the years to come.
